Title: Restoring Flexibility to Support Head Start Program Access 
Abstract:

This NPRM proposes to modify the Head Start Program Performance Standards to reduce costs and burden for Head Start programs, as well clarify requirements. More specifically, the NPRM proposes to revise costly and burdensome requirements for staff wages, benefits, and family child care provider qualifications, as well as clarify requirements for non-discrimination within Head Start programs.
